The research material consisted of 87 Suffolk ewes divided into control (1) and experimental (2) groups. Both groups were fed farm feeds according to DLG standards.Animals from the experimental group were given an addition of the nutritional pectin concentrate with an immunological effect (KO) produced on the basis of apple pectins. Dams were given approx. 10 g per animal per day of the preparation mixed with concentrate every 7 days during tupping, every 3 days during pregnancy and everyday during the rearing of lambs. Lambs were reared with their dams. From 14 days of age their diet was supplemented with the evaluated preparation mixed with oat meal and then with concentrate at the amount of 10% of a given feed. Reproduction results of 87 ewes including fertility, prolificacy, rearing of lambs and reproduction indices were evaluated. Based on the body weight of lambs at 2 days after birth and at the age of 1 month, 56 and 90 days, as well as on the daily body weight gains in the individual examined periods, the evaluation of the growth of the offspring being reared was performed. In the statistical analysis of the obtained results, Student’s t-test (addition of preparation) was applied. It was found that dams from both groups were characterised by similar and very low fertility (54.7–58.2%). The applied pectin preparation significantly (P≤0.01) affected the value of the prolificacy index of the examined sheep. In this respect, the ewes from experimental group were over 32 per cent better than the ewes from the control group. Similar tendency was observed for the rearing of lambs and the values of reproduction indices. The offspring of both groups of dams weighed at 2 days after birth had similar body weight. From 1 month of age a significant advantage of lambs from experimental group was observed both in respect of body weight and daily body weight gains.At the last weighing at 90 days of age, lambs given the KO preparation were significantly heavier (P≤0.01) than their age mates from group 1. In the whole experiment, lambs from group 2 were characterised by approx. 26 g higher body weight gains (P≤0.05) compared to lambs from group 1 and the values of the growth rate indices for animals in both groups were similar.
Effect of dietary arginine supplementation on body weight changes and productivity of sows.The objective of this study was to determine whether provision of additional arginine to pregnant and lactating sows could influence body weight changes in females during reproductive cycle as well as reproductive and rearing performance of the piglets. The study included 36 F1 crossbred sows (Polish Landrace ´Polish Large White), including 12 primiparous and 24 multiparous sows, which after insemination were randomly allocated to experimental group E (6 primiparous – P and 12 multiparous – M) and control group C (6 P and 12 M). Sows from both groups received complete diets, which were fed to meet requirements. Sows from group E were supplemented with amino acid (L-arginine 98%) at 0.3 kg/ton for pregnant sows (from 4 weeks after insemination) and at 0.5 kg/ton for lactating sows. C sows were not supplemented. Feeding group (C, E) had a significant effect on sow body weight at weaning (P ≤0.01), while lactation (P, M) had a significant effect on sow body weight at mating and weaning, and also on body weight change during the weaning-to-mating period (P ≤0.01). The number of piglets born to primiparous sows from group E vs C was higher by 1.3 piglets (11.11%) (P >0.05). 28-day-old weaned piglets, reared by primiparous sows, were significantly heavier than the progeny of multiparous sows (P ≤0.01), by 0.76 kg/animal (10.08%) in group C and by 0.97 kg/animal (12.63%) in group E. Piglets from group E vs C were heavier at weaning by 0.35 kg (4.22%) when born to primiparous sows, and by 0.14 kg (1.86%) when born to multiparous sows. No group ´lactation interaction has been shown for any of the parameters studied. It seems appropriate to supplement pregnant and nursing primiparous sows with dietary arginine.
Celem badań było określenie przydatności paszowego tłuszczu sypkiego ERAFET w żywieniu lisów polarnych oraz określenie wpływu jaki wywiera na podstawowe wskaźniki użytkowe. Badania przeprowadzono w dwóch etapach. Pierwszym etapem badań objęto 120 młodych lisów polarnych podzielonych na trzy grupy. Zwierzęta grup doświadczalnych żywiono dietami z dodatkiem ERAFETU: w grupie 11-4%, a w IH-8%. Analizowano przyrosty masy ciała oraz wyniki oceny pokroju i klasyfikacji skór. W kolejnym roku przeanalizowano wyniki rozrodu zwierząt żywionych uprzednio dietami zawierającymi dodatek badanego produktu. Uzyskane wyniki badań świadczą o pełnej przydatności tłuszczu sypkiego ERAFET w żywieniu rosnących lisów polarnych oraz o braku negatywnego wpływu na wyniki rozrodu osiągane w roku następnym.
The aim of this investigation was to determine how reproduction results, including broodiness intensity, are influenced by both the age of hen turkeys at light stimulation and the time from stimulation to laying the first egg. The experimental material consisted of 1269 hens from a maternal female strain (J-44), the age of which at the time of light stimulation was 30 (356 birds), 32 (400 birds) or 33 (513) birds weeks. The hens were divided into five groups according to the time of response to light stimulation: up to 19 days, 20-23 days, 24-27 days, 28-31 days and over 32 days. In the groups isolated this way, average values of estimated traits were calculated. The age of hens at light stimulation had no significant effect on reproduction results, however the oldest hens had a higher hatchability from set eggs (3.2%). The hens which responded sooner to light stimulation, were characterized by a higher egg production (the difference between extreme groups, irrespective of the age at which the stimulation was performed, amounted to 18.5 eggs) and hatchability (6.1%). No significant effect of the investigated factors on hen broodiness has been found. The rate of hens' response to light stimulation can be used for early selection to improve reproductive traits.
Badaniami objęto trzy grupy genetyczne indyków - w typie ciężkim Hybrid Large White (HLW) i Big-6 oraz średniociężkim indyki WAMA-3. W każdej grupie odchowywano 200 lamie i 50 samców. Do reprodukcji wybrano losowo z każdej grupy po 105 samic i 20 samców. Okres rozpłodu trwał 20 tygodni. Po zakończonym okresie wychowu (30 tyg.) nieco cięższe (o 0.56 kg) były indyczki HLW (12.16 kg) od BIG-6 (11.60 kg). Samce w tych grupach osiągnęły jednakową masę ciała (25.85 kg). Indyki średniociężkie WAMA-3 ważyły w tym wieku mniej - samice 9.15 kg, a samce - 21.84 kg. Indyki WAMA-3 niezależnie od płci spożywały w okresie wychowu najmniej paszy. Największe spożycie paszy odnotowano u samców (106.91 kg) i samic (53.08 kg) w grupie indyków BIG-6. Indyczki BIG-6 i WAMA-3 osiągnęły dojrzałość rozpłodową w 224 dniu życia, a HLW w 229. dniu. Średnie zapłodnienie jaj wynosiło u indyczek HLW - 89.6%, BIG-6 - 88.6% i WAMA - 91.8%. Szczyt nieśności w analizowanych stadach osiągnęły ptaki w 3.-4. tyg. produkcji. W ciągu 140 dni nieśności uzyskano od nioski stanu początkowego od 60.6 szt. jaj (HLW) do 73.8 szt. (BIG-6). Średnia liczba piskląt wylęgłych od jednej nioski, to 41.3 szt. w grupie WAMA-3, 39.2 szt. w grupie BIG-6 i 33.3 szt. w grupie HLW. Najwyższe zużycie paszy na produkcję 1 pisklęcia stwierdzono u indyków HLW (1607 g), a najniższe u WAMA-3 (1164 g).
